Growth Drivers & Opportunities:
The Produced Water Treatment Market is experiencing a significant upsurge driven by the increasing demand for water reclamation and recycling, particularly in the oil and gas sector. As regulatory frameworks become stricter regarding wastewater disposal, companies are actively seeking sustainable methods to treat and reuse produced water. This trend is fostering technological advancements in treatment processes, including membrane filtration and advanced oxidation, which can enhance water quality and ensure compliance with environmental standards. Additionally, growing awareness of environmental sustainability among consumers and businesses is pushing industries to prioritize resource recovery and efficient water management.
Moreover, the rising extraction of unconventional resources, such as shale gas and tight oil, is contributing to the generation of large volumes of produced water, necessitating effective treatment solutions. As industries increasingly acknowledge the economic advantages of treating and reusing produced water rather than relying solely on traditional disposal methods, investment in water treatment technologies is predicted to increase. Another opportunity lies in the expanding markets in emerging economies, where industrial growth is accompanied by rising water usage, creating a demand for efficient produced water management systems.

Industry Restraints:
Despite the promising growth prospects, the Produced Water Treatment Market faces several constraints that could hinder its expansion. The high capital investment required for state-of-the-art treatment facilities can be a significant barrier, particularly for smaller companies in the oil and gas sector. Additionally, the operational costs associated with maintaining advanced treatment technologies may limit widespread adoption, especially in regions where financial resources are constrained.
Furthermore, the variability in produced water composition poses challenges for treatment efficacy, as different geological formations can lead to significant differences in water quality. This unpredictability can complicate the selection and implementation of appropriate treatment technologies. Regulatory complexities and the need for compliance with varying local and international regulations can also slow the pace of market growth, as companies navigate the compliance landscape. Lastly, there is a growing concern regarding the environmental impacts of certain treatment processes, leading to increased scrutiny and potential public resistance, which may also affect market dynamics.

North America
The produced water treatment market in North America, particularly in the United States and Canada, is poised for substantial growth. The U.S. continues to dominate the market due to its extensive oil and gas production activities, particularly in regions such as the Permian Basin, Appalachia, and the Bakken Formation. With an increased focus on sustainable practices and regulations governing water management, companies are investing in advanced treatment technologies. Canada, on the other hand, is experiencing growth driven by its oil sands projects, particularly in Alberta, where produced water management is critical due to environmental concerns. The combination of technology adoption and regulatory frameworks is expected to further push the market forward in this region.

Type
The Produced Water Treatment Market can be primarily segmented by type into various technologies that address the needs of the oil and gas industry. Among these, the membrane filtration systems, which include microfiltration, ultrafiltration, nanofiltration, and reverse osmosis, stand out due to their ability to effectively separate contaminants from produced water. The fast growth of these systems is driven by increasing regulatory pressures and environmental concerns regarding water quality. Another significant segment is the chemical treatment technology, which utilizes flocculants, coagulants, and other chemical agents to facilitate the separation of oil, solids, and other impurities. Chemical treatment is expected to exhibit strong growth as operators seek efficient and cost-effective ways to comply with stringent disposal regulations. Lastly, thermal technologies such as evaporation and distillation are also critical, although they may grow at a slower pace due to higher energy consumption and operational costs.
